    Nintendo fans just need to come to grips with the fact that Nintendo is not and never will be what is was in the NES and SNES eras.

    People buy Nintendo consoles almost exclusively for Nintendo games. And unless a third party game is GameCube exclusive it doesn't sell. Nintendo's not going to get the 3rd party support that Sony or MS have, ever. Nintendo still make great games but the new wave of mainstream gamers who jumped on the bandwagon in the PlayStation era when Sony made it "cool" to be a gamer aren't interested in Nintendo's brand of fun. Games that are "suitable for all ages" aren't cool. Blood and titties are.

    Nintendo fans need to except that their console of choice is for playing Nintendo games and whatever exclusives Nintendo can score. If you want third party games go buy a PS2.
